Hardware Accelerators for Biomedical ApplicationsThe objective of this cluster is to colaborate on analyzing bioinformatic application and designing accelerators/co-processors/new ISA in order to improve the most time-consuming parts of important bioinformatic applications like protein structure prediction, protein structure alignment and sequence alignment algorithms (FTDock, S&W, BLAST, FASTA). In particular, the student (UPC) we are asking foundation for is going to focus on one specific area of bioinformatics: protein docking, and will analyze the performance of different application to solve the protein docking problem. That will be done in a real Cell machine, the Cell simulator and also other actual processors (duration of this part:6-8 months).
